Professional and Academic Advancement

1. Certifications

– DELF/DALF: Consider taking the DELF (Diplôme d’Études en Langue Française) or DALF (Diplôme Approfondi de Langue Française) exams. These certifications are recognized worldwide and can enhance your resume.

– TEF/TCF: The Test d’Évaluation de Français (TEF) and Test de Connaissance du Français (TCF) are different proficiency exams that may attest to your language skills.
